Hi,

we friends were discussing about data speeds, bandwidth and frequency when this debatable question came in mind: How much data can a wave carry?

well, we all are aware that there is a bandwidth (consider gprs) which is capable of giving some speeds to download...when using on a mobile we are actually working on the radio waves with air as a medium. now, consider we separate just one wave-one single radio wave out of that bunch (is this possible in today's physics, i hope it is)...the question is-what is the data carrying capacity of that single wave?

Say i have one wave of 10KHz (it is having some energy given by E=hv)...how much data in bytes can this wave carry??give me the maximum limit of data irrespective of the transmission technology (any modulation technique whatsoever) being used.

To answer this question, the amount of data that a wave can carry depends on several factors. These include the type of modulation used, the power of the signal, the frequency of the wave, the channel bandwidth, and the noise present in the environment. Generally speaking, more power and wider bandwidths allow for more data to be carried by the wave. Additionally, more advanced modulation techniques such as OFDM and MIMO can also increase the data carrying capacity of a wave.
